Win10 AMD虚拟机无法启动解决方案
win10上安装虚拟机打不开怎么办amd

首页 2025-01-30 21:27:32



Win10上安装虚拟机打不开怎么办?AMD虚拟化技术支持详解 在Windows 10系统上安装虚拟机,无论是出于开发测试、系统隔离还是学习目的,都是一个极为实用的功能

    然而,有时你可能会遇到虚拟机无法启动或打开的问题,尤其是在涉及到AMD处理器和虚拟化技术(如AMD-V)时

    本文将详细探讨这一问题,并提供一系列有说服力的解决方案,帮助你快速排除故障,确保虚拟机顺利运行

     一、理解虚拟化技术的重要性 首先,我们需要明确虚拟化技术对于虚拟机运行的重要性

    虚拟化技术允许单个物理计算机上同时运行多个虚拟操作系统,通过硬件辅助虚拟化技术(如Intel VT-x和AMD-V),可以显著提升虚拟机的性能和效率

    AMD-V是AMD处理器上的一项关键技术,它支持硬件级别的虚拟化,是运行虚拟机所必需的

     二、Win10上虚拟机打不开的可能原因 在Windows 10系统上,虚拟机无法打开的原因可能多种多样,包括但不限于以下几点: 1.虚拟化服务未开启:在Windows 10中,如果虚拟化服务(如Hyper-V或AMD-V)未开启,虚拟机将无法正常运行

     2.软件版本不兼容:虚拟机软件(如VMware、VirtualBox)与Windows 10系统之间的版本不兼容,可能导致启动失败

     3.系统配置不足:虚拟机运行需要足够的硬件资源(如内存、处理器核心数),如果系统配置不足,虚拟机可能无法启动

     4.安全软件干扰:防火墙或安全软件可能会阻止虚拟机软件的正常运行

     5.虚拟机文件损坏:虚拟机文件(如.vmx、.vmdk)损坏或丢失,也会导致虚拟机无法启动

     三、针对AMD处理器的解决方案 针对AMD处理器上的虚拟机无法打开问题,以下是一系列详细的解决方案: 1. 检查并开启AMD-V虚拟化支持 第一步,你需要确认AMD-V虚拟化技术是否已在BIOS中开启

    以下是具体步骤: - 进入BIOS设置:重启电脑,在开机过程中多次按Esc键(具体按键可能因主板而异,请参考主板手册),尝试进入启动菜单

    一旦进入启动菜单,点击F10键进入BIOS设置

     - 启用AMD-V:在BIOS设置中,找到“系统设置”→“处理器虚拟化技术”,然后按F6键启用它

    接着按F10键保存设置,并按回车键退出BIOS

     完成这些步骤后,你的AMD处理器应该已经开启了虚拟化支持,虚拟机软件应该能够正常运行

     2. 更新虚拟机软件至最新版本 如果虚拟化服务已经开启,但虚拟机仍然无法打开,可能是虚拟机软件与Windows 10系统之间的版本不兼容

    此时,你可以尝试更新虚拟机软件至最新版本

     - 下载最新版本:前往虚拟机软件的官方网站,下载并安装最新版本的软件

     - 安装并配置:根据安装向导完成软件的安装,并进行必要的配置

    确保在安装过程中选择了所有默认组件,以确保软件的完整性和兼容性

     3. 检查并调整系统配置 虚拟机运行需要足够的硬件资源

    如果你的系统配置不足,虚拟机可能无法启动

    因此,你需要检查并调整系统配置,以确保虚拟机有足够的资源可用

     - 检查内存和处理器:确保你的系统有足够的内存和处理器核心数来支持虚拟机的运行

    如果资源不足,考虑升级硬件

     - 调整虚拟机设置:在虚拟机软件中,仔细检查并配置虚拟机的硬件兼容性设置,包括内存大小、处理器数量等

    确保这些设置符合运行Windows 10或其他操作系统的要求

     4. 禁用或调整安全软件设置 有时,防火墙或安全软件可能会阻止虚拟机软件的正常运行

    为了解决这个问题,你可以尝试禁用或调整这些软件的设置

     - 禁用防火墙:暂时禁用Windows防火墙,查看虚拟机是否能够正常启动

    如果可行,考虑调整防火墙规则以允许虚拟机软件的运行

     - 调整安全软件设置:在安全软件中,查找并调整与虚拟机软件相关的设置

    确保这些设置不会阻止虚拟机软件的正常运行

     5. 检查并修复虚拟机文件 如果虚拟机文件损坏或丢失,也会导致虚拟机无法启动

    此时,你可以尝试检查并修复这些文件

     - 验证虚拟机文件完整性:在虚拟机软件中,使用内置的验证工具来检查虚拟机文件的完整性

    如果发现损坏的文件,尝试修复或替换它们

     - 恢复虚拟机快照:如果你之前创建了虚拟机快照,可以尝试恢复到快照状态,以恢复虚拟机的正常运行

     四、其他可能的解决方案 除了上述针对AMD处理器的解决方案外,还有一些其他可能的解决方案可以帮助你解决虚拟机无法打开的问题: - 禁用Hyper-V服务:如果你的Windows 10系统开启了Hyper-V服务,它可能会与虚拟机软件产生冲突

    尝试禁用Hyper-V服务,然后重启虚拟机软件查看是否能够正常运行

     - 以管理员身份运行虚拟机软件:有时,权限问题可能导致虚拟机软件无法正常运行

    尝试以管理员身份运行虚拟机软件,查看是否能够解决问题

     - 检查磁盘空间:确保你的系统有足够的磁盘空间来存储虚拟机文件

    磁盘空间不足可能会导致虚拟机无法启动

     五、结论 在Windows 10系统上安装虚拟机时,如果遇到无法打开的问题,不要慌张

    通过检查并开启虚拟化支持、更新虚拟机软件、调整系统配置、禁用或调整安全软件设置以及检查并修复虚拟机文件等一系列步骤,你通常可以解决这些问题

    特别是针对AMD处理器的用户,确保在BIOS中开启了AMD-V虚拟化支持是至关重要的

     如果上述方法仍然无法解决问题,考虑寻求专业的技术支持或咨询虚拟机软件的官方客服

    记住,保持软件更新、合理配置虚拟机设置以及定期维护系统健康是确保虚拟机稳定运行的关键

    希望这篇文章能够帮助你顺利解决Win10上虚拟机打不开的问题!

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密